3

SVNプロジェクトにはReview Boardを使用する予定です。VisualSVNとレビューボードの統合

1台のマシンでレビューボードを正常にセットアップし、もう1台はVisualSVNサーバーを正常にセットアップしました。

これは私が理解できないことです。VisualSVNを設定して、誰かがコミットするたびに、いずれのプロジェクトでもレビュー後レビューがレビューボードに送信されるようにするにはどうすればいいですか?

多くの感謝!

答えて

3

良いニュース:できます。悪いニュース:あなたは一緒に何かをハックする必要があります。

手順1:レビュー後のコマンドラインツールをダウンロードし、VisualSVNサーバーに配置します。

ステップ2:レビュー後の設定。オプション固有の情報については、post-review documentationを参照してください。ドキュメントには、後の手順で役立つ有用な情報があります。

ステップ3:設定VisualSVNコミット後やじる:

  1. スタートVisualSVNサーバーマネージャ
  2. 開き、プロパティリポジトリ
  3. セレクトフックのタブの
  4. 編集ポストcommitフック
  5. パラメータを有効な値に置き換えるフックエディタに次のコマンドを入力します。

    "C:\どこか - ポスト・レビュー・-位置しています\ポストreview.exe" --revision-範囲%2

注:%2は、リビジョン番号のトークンです。

これはトリックを行う必要があります!

+0

この回答を受け入れ、コメントを1つ追加します。ステップ5は実際には多少異なりますが、ユーザーとそのすべての便利なデータを計算するカスタムスクリプト(Pythonなど)を作成する必要があり、そのスクリプトはレビュー後の呼び出しを呼び出します。同様のものがここにあります:http://www.deepshiftlabs.com/dev_blog/?p=930&lang=en-us –